Output c1b18d8e002892f76ca2c373bb7670ceff67733d73db2d7141b1bb65e4758109:8

value
130480014
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c6259dd19eb98c273b71b9aeea0a351a9f628a1 OP_EQUAL
address
38eu6fwdgJghgVhmEUkqbHYBdzwFdcEqsZ
transaction
c1b18d8e002892f76ca2c373bb7670ceff67733d73db2d7141b1bb65e4758109
confirmations
170060
spent
true